WARNING: This article is outdated! If you are using newer version of Fedora, you have to find newer drivers version.
Okay guys, this is my first blog post in English, only because I had problems with this and found no solution on the web, so I decided to share this to all of yu.
As you know, Fedora Linux is a lil’ bit tricky when it goes to ATI graphics drivers, so you can use this easy steps to go trough ATI’s official non-free proprietor drivers on Fedora Linux 14 (i686).
Step 1: Open Konsole: Alt+F2 and type: “konsole” [enter]
Step 2: Login as “root”
$ su
and enter your root passwd.
Step 3: Update the system
yum update
…or update just kernel
yum update kernel
Step 4: Install required tools
yum install kernel-devel gcc wget
Step 5: Reboot (and login to a new kernel, if any)
reboot
Open Konsole again, and login as root (step 1 && step 2)
Step 6: Download ATI Catalyst driver (download this version because you’ll have problems with newest)
wget http://www2.ati.com/drivers/linux/ati-driver-installer-10-11-x86.x86_64.run
Step 7: Start the installation
bash ./ati-driver-installer-10-11-x86.x86_64.run
…and go with standard next-next-finish yada-yada… everything by default
Step 8: Navigate to proper module build directory
cd /lib/modules/fglrx/build_mod
Step 9: Compile the driver’s module
sh make.sh
Step 10: Navigate to the proper module directory
cd /lib/modules/fglrx
Step 11: Install the compiled driver’s module
sh make_install.sh
Step 12: Add nomodeset as kernel option to grub.conf
sed -i '/root=/s|$| nomodeset|' /boot/grub/grub.conf
Step 13: Reboot to a new driver
reboot
If you get your GUI working, you should find “ATI Catalyst Control Center” in:
Main menu > Applications > Settings > ATI Catalyst Control Center
EDIT: For Compiz Fusion install this:
If you’re using Gnome:
yum install ccsm emerald-themes compizconfig-backend-gconf fusion-icon-gtk emerald compiz-fusion compiz-fusion-gnome libcompizconfig compiz-gnome compiz-bcop compiz compizconfig-python compiz-fusion-extras compiz-fusion-extras-gnome
If you’re using KDE:
yum install ccsm emerald-themes compizconfig-backend-kconfig fusion-icon-qt emerald compiz-fusion libcompizconfig compiz-bcop compiz compizconfig-python compiz-fusion-extras compiz-kde compiz-manager
